Injury Update: Eagles WR Alshon Jeffery misses second straight practice with ankle injury

14 November 2019 Uncategorized


With the Philadelphia Eagles’ showdown versus the New England Patriots on the horizon, one of their “better” wide receivers is not practicing.

The Eagles are coming off of a bye week where usually, your team gets back to health. However, after playing before the bye week against the Chicago Bears, wide receiver Alshon Jeffery has missed practice this week with an ankle injury.

With the number one defense coming to town, you’d like to play them with all your available weapons. But, being that it’s Thursday and Jeffery isn’t practicing, that doesn’t seem likely anymore.

Jeffery isn’t having a big year by any means but him being on the field opens the door for any other wide receiver to have softer coverage. Again, with that Patriots in town, all their cornerbacks are good.

This just means one thing, Nelson Agholor, Mack Hollins, J.J Archega-Whiteside and newly signed Jordan Matthews need to step up. When a play comes their way, there’s no time for excuses, that play needs to be made.

Could we still see Jeffery in a limited role Sunday, it’s possible. But, it’s looking like he’ll sit this one out. It’s time for the others to step up.
